When responding to sound, the human eardrum vibrates about its equilibrium position. Suppose an eardrum is vibrating with an amplitude of 6.3X10^-7 m and a maximum speed of 2.9X10^-3 m/s.
1.) What is the frequency of the eardrums vibrations in Hz?
2.) What is the maximum acceleration of the eardrum?
